Across TCGA pan-cancer cohorts, OGA mass-spec protein is linked to patient survival in 7 of 34 cancer types, making it a survival-associated OGA data layer compared with 24 for mass-spec protein and 4 for mutation status.

The strongest signal is observed in clear cell renal cell carcinoma (CCRCC), where higher OGA mass-spec protein is associated with worse disease-free survival. In most high-consensus cancer types, elevated OGA expression acts as an unfavorable survival marker, although some lineages such as LUAD and GBM show a favorable association.

CCRCC, PDAC, and LUAD are the cancer types where OGA mass-spec protein most reproducibly stratifies survival.
